Google’s Gemma is a family of lightweight, open-source AI models, built from the same research and technology used to create the mighty Gemini models. Unlike their larger, proprietary siblings, Gemma models are specifically designed for efficient deployment on consumer hardware. This makes them incredibly accessible for developers and enthusiasts eager to explore AI without hefty cloud computing bills.

The magic happens on surprisingly modest hardware. A typical $300 mini PC, often sporting an integrated GPU, a decent multi-core CPU, and 16GB of RAM, proves more than capable of handling Gemma. This cost-effectiveness significantly lowers the barrier to entry, allowing virtually anyone to host a powerful AI model directly on their desk.

There are several compelling reasons why hosting an AI model on your own hardware offers a superior experience for many applications. These benefits extend beyond mere novelty, touching on core aspects of security, cost, and accessibility.

  • Enhanced Privacy and Security: When AI runs locally, your sensitive data never leaves your device. This means your conversations, documents, or code snippets are not sent to external servers for processing, offering a robust layer of privacy paramount for confidential tasks.
  • Cost Savings: Say goodbye to recurring subscription fees. Once your mini PC is set up, your continuous AI usage is virtually free, eliminating the ongoing operational costs associated with cloud-based AI services. This makes AI an incredibly affordable tool for daily use.
  • Offline Accessibility: Your personal AI assistant works anytime, anywhere, without needing an internet connection. This is invaluable for remote work, travel, or in situations where network connectivity is unreliable or nonexistent, ensuring uninterrupted productivity.
  • Greater Control and Customization: Running AI locally grants you full ownership and control over the model. You can fine-tune it, integrate it into your specific workflows, or even experiment with different models, opening up possibilities for bespoke AI solutions tailored to your exact needs.

Setting up your local AI doesn’t require advanced technical wizardry either. Tools like Ollama have significantly simplified the process, allowing users to download and run various large language models, including Gemma, with just a few commands. The experience is often far less daunting than one might imagine, turning your mini PC into a personal AI powerhouse.

Understanding the Limitations and Future Outlook

While local AI like Gemma offers impressive capabilities, it’s important to acknowledge its current limitations. For extremely complex, multi-turn reasoning, real-time web access for up-to-the-minute information, or advanced multimodal capabilities (like processing images and video seamlessly), larger, cloud-based models such as the most advanced versions of ChatGPT still hold an edge.

Performance also often scales with the model size and the power of your hardware. While a 2B or 7B parameter Gemma model runs efficiently on a typical mini PC, attempting to run much larger models might require more powerful dedicated GPUs. It’s a trade-off between local capability and computational demand, and choosing the right model size for your hardware is key.
